With a score of 0/100, Northampton County-Gracedale ranks in the bottom tier of Pennsylvania nursing facilities, earning an F grade. CMS data highlights significant concerns that prospective residents and families should thoroughly evaluate.

Recent CMS inspections identified 19 deficiencies at Northampton County-Gracedale, including 3 classified as serious — among the most concerning citation levels. The most notable finding involved: protect each resident from all types of abuse such as physical, mental, sexual abuse, physical punishment, and neglect by anybody..

How This Grade Was Calculated

This facility's grade of F is based on a score of 0 out of 100, calculated from official CMS Nursing Home Compare data:

  • Overall CMS Rating: 1★ → 8 pts (max 40)
  • Health Inspection Rating: 1★ → 5 pts (max 25)
  • Staffing Rating: 1★ → 4 pts (max 20)
  • Quality Measures Rating: 1★ → 3 pts (max 15)
  • Penalty deductions: -10 pts
  • Fine deductions: -10 pts

Grades: A=85+, B=70–84, C=55–69, D=40–54, F=below 40
